Ash Wednesday Mass At Xavier Brings Everyone Together

Thanks be to God, indeed.

For the first time in two years the Xavier community gathered in the gym for a Mass. Freshmen, sophomores, juniors, seniors, faculty and staff were present for Ash Wednesday services. Previously two classes on a rotating basis would be in the gym for Mass with the other two viewing virtually from their classrooms.

Fr. Jonathan Ficara, Director of Vocations for the Diocese of Norwich, celebrated the Mass. He spoke in part about finding yourself, about finding your vocation which goes beyond what you do professionally but in how you live your life, how you serve others.

This is a time of self-examination.

“The time is always now to turn to him, to reexamine the ways in which you are not living for him, and ask the Lord for his grace, his strength, his love so that you may walk with him and be the person God wants you to be … May God, Heavenly Father, bless us with more people in all vocations, be inspired by Jesus Christ, and supported by the community here.”
